
Counsel of War
The Counsel of War is a formal discussion among top military leaders and government officials during a conflict, where they analyze strategies, evaluate options, and make critical decisions about military operations. It ensures that different perspectives are considered before taking significant actions, aiming for coordinated and effective responses. This advisory process helps align military plans with political objectives, improving the chances of success while managing risks.
